Safety-Relevant Conditions

The following conditions are mandatory for the installation and operation of

MOVITRAC® B in applications with safe disconnection of the drive in accordance with

category 0 or 1 of EN 60204-1 and fail-safe protection against restart according to

EN 1037, and conformance with safety category 3 of EN 954-1 or performance level "d"

of EN ISO 13849-1. The conditions are divided into the following sections:

• Approved devices

• Installation requirements

• Requirements for external safety relays

• Startup requirements

• Operation requirements

3.1 Information on the stop categories

• Stop category 0 means that the safety 24 V voltage supply can be disconnected

independent of the setpoints.

• Observe the following procedure for stop category 1:

– Decelerate the drive using an appropriate brake ramp specified by the setpoint.

– Disconnect the safety-oriented 24 V voltage supply

3.2.2 Hazard caused by coasting drive

Note that if the drive does not have a mechanical brake, or if the brake is defective, the

drive may coast to a halt.

Note: If coasting to a halt results in application-dependent hazards, take

additional protective measures (e.g. movable covers with closure), which cover

the hazardeous area until persons are no longer in danger.

The additional protective covers must be designed and integrated in such a way that

they meet the safety category required for the machine. 

After activating the stop command, access to the machine must remain blocked until the

drive has reached standstill, or the access time has to be determined to ensure that an

adequate safety distance is maintained.

3.3 Installation requirements

Note the following instructions for applications of MOVITRAC® B with safe disconnection of the drive according to stop category 0 or 1 according to EN 60204-1 and fail-safe

protection against restart according to EN 954-1 safety category 3 or performance level

"d" according to EN ISO 13849-1. 

• The line between the safety control system (or the safety-oriented tripping device)

and MOVITRAC® B terminal X17 is designated as the safety-oriented 24 V voltage

supply.

• Power lines and the safety-oriented 24 V supply voltage must be installed in separate

cable ducts. 

• The safety-oriented 24 V supply voltage must be routed according to EMC guidelines

and as follows:

– Outside an electrical installation space: Shielded cables must be routed

permanently (fixed) and protected against external damage, or other equivalent

measures.

– Individual conductors can be routed inside an electrical installation space.

Observe the respective regulations governing the application.

• It must be ensured that parasitic voltages cannot be generated in the safety-oriented

24 V supply voltage.

• The total cable length between the safety control system (e.g. safety relay) and

MOVITRAC® B is limited to a maximum length of 100 m for EMC reasons.

• The switching capacity of the safety relay and the maximum permissible voltage drop

on the 24 V supply cable must be observed during disconnection of group drives.

• Only use terminal connections (terminal blocks) that meet EN 60204-1 and prevent

short-circuits.

• Observe the notes in the "MOVITRAC® B" operating instructions on EMC compliant

cabling. It is essential that you apply the shielding at both ends on the housing.

• Only use power supplies with safe isolation (SELV/PELV) according to VDE010.

According to EN 60950-1, the voltage between the outputs or between any output

and a ground part must not exceed DC 60 V voltage for longer than 0.2 s after only

one fault. The maximum DC voltage must be 120 V.

• You must remove the jumpers at X17:1 to X17:4 (see following figure) for use in

applications with safe disconnection of the drive according to stop category 0 or 1 in

accordance with EN 60204-1 and fail-safe protection against restart according to

EN 954-1 safety category 3 or performance level "d" according to EN ISO 13849-1.
